My number one piece of advice would be to chose a Floral Designer you trust, give them creative control on what flowers they chose. This way you will be able to get the best quality flowers on the day. Avoid getting married around Valentines Day, Christmas and Mother's Day as well, these times of the year increase the wholesale costs of flowers, in turn making your day more expensive.
Ultimately if you trust your florist to create your vision, your day will turn out better that you'd hope!

Your florist will be able to give you a list of flowers which should be available and in season around the time of your Wedding. Be flexible with flowers and foliage, trust your Florist. Going for Australian grown flowers and natives is definitely the way to go. Also stear clear of special dates like Mothers Day, Valentine's Day, Christmas/New Year when prices for flowers increase substantially.
